什么是NFT铸造
NFT 铸造(Minting)是指将一份数字内容(图片、音频、文本或其他文件)通过智能合约写入区块链,生成一枚具有唯一标识、不可篡改的非同质化代币的过程。「铸造」一词形象地比喻了把抽象数据「打造」成链上资产的动作。完成铸造后,这枚 NFT 便拥有可被全网验证的所有权与流转记录。
NFT 的标准合约通常遵循 ERC-721 或 ERC-1155 规范,开发者可通过 Solidity进阶官方文档 与 ABI官方文档 理解其接口定义,社交化的 NFT 应用还会参考 Lens Protocol官方文档 的实现思路。
链上机制原理
铸造的本质是调用合约的 mint 函数,向区块链写入一条新的代币记录,同时把元数据(metadata)的指向地址绑定到该 token ID。元数据通常并不直接存在链上,而是托管在 IPFS 等去中心化存储上,链上只保存一个不可变的引用,这正是存储赛道深度分析中反复讨论的「链上指针、链下内容」模式。
由于每次铸造都要修改区块链状态,必然消耗 Gas。理解 官方解释Gas费 与 Gas优化官方文档 对控制铸造成本至关重要。在以太坊主网拥堵时,单次铸造费用可能很高,因此越来越多项目转向 Layer2 或采用 Rollup官方文档 与 模块化区块链官方文档 所描述的扩容方案以降低开销。
铸造的实操步骤
对于普通用户,通过成熟平台铸造 NFT 的典型流程如下:
- 准备钱包与资金:连接支持的钱包,确保账户内有足够的原生代币支付 Gas。
- 上传内容并填写元数据:包括名称、描述、属性等,平台会自动将文件上传至去中心化存储。
- 选择网络:根据成本与生态选择主网或 Layer2,不同链的体验差异可参考 如何选择区块链 的对比框架。
- 确认交易并签名:钱包弹出签名请求,确认 Gas 后广播交易。
- 等待上链:交易被打包确认后,NFT 正式生成,可在区块浏览器查询。
希望自建铸造前端的开发者,常借助 Moralis官方文档 与 Next.js+ethers官方文档 来快速对接合约,并通过 Remix IDE官方文档 调试铸造逻辑。
优势与风险
NFT 铸造让创作者无需中介即可直接发行数字资产,确权清晰、可全球流转,是 Web3 创作经济的基础设施。但其中的风险也需正视:
- 成本风险:Gas 价格波动可能让铸造费用远超预期,尤其是批量铸造时。
- 元数据丢失风险:若存储方案不可靠,链上指针指向的内容可能失效,导致 NFT「空壳化」。
- 合约安全风险:铸造合约若存在漏洞,可能被恶意利用,相关安全实践可参考 闪电贷官方文档 中关于原子操作与重入防护的讨论。
- 市场风险:NFT 二级市场流动性差异极大,铸造完成不代表具有可变现价值。
常见问题
铸造一枚 NFT 一定要花钱吗? 大多数情况下需要支付 Gas,部分平台提供「惰性铸造」(lazy minting),把铸造成本延后到首次售出时。
铸造后还能修改内容吗? 链上记录不可篡改,但部分合约设计允许更新元数据指向,是否可改取决于合约本身。
在哪条链铸造更划算? 主网安全性最高但成本也最高,Layer2 与新公链费用更低。可结合自身需求权衡,必要时参考 BNB官方APP 等生态工具评估实际体验。
风险提示
本文为技术科普,不构成任何投资建议。NFT 市场价格波动剧烈、流动性不确定,铸造与交易均存在资金损失风险。参与前请核实平台与合约的可信度,理解 Gas 与存储机制,仅投入可承受损失的资金,并警惕以「稳赚」为名的营销话术。